Firefighters dealt with a blaze in an electricity sub station today at a major Suffolk tourist attraction.
A Suffolk Fire and Rescue Service spokesman said two crews from Sudbury attended the incident at 11.45am at Kentwell Hall, Long Melford.
The first appliance was on scene at 12.02pm and used a dry powder extinguisher to put out the fire.
The incident was under control by 12.18pm and both appliances had left by 12.42pm.
